Best time to go to Damascus

The best time to visit Damascus is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January77.9°F (25.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February77.5°F (25.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
March76.3°F (24.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April72.1°F (22.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
May66.9°F (19.4°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June63.1°F (17.3°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July61.9°F (16.6°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August63.7°F (17.6°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ly Low
September67.6°F (19.8°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October70.9°F (21.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
November74.1°F (23.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
December76.6°F (24.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High

What's the seasonal weather like in Damascus?
The hottest months are usually January and February with an average temp of 77°F, while the coldest months are July and August with an average of 64°F. Average annual precipitation for Damascus is 39 inches.
